原文:一个简单LINUX程序的逆向

开始之前的准备: 反汇编:IDA 十六进制编辑器: Hexworkshop LINUX环境: KALI LINUX 调试: EDB KALI自带的 一个简单的动态追码, 大牛们就略过吧 用 进制打开看看,前面有个明显的ELF标志 然后运行下看是啥样的 额。。。 一个输入密码 然后验证的程序 下面说下我的做法吧: 主要是 静态分析 IDA 和动态调试 EDB 把这个CM 扔到IDA中静态分析 在它调 ...

2014-03-21 18:51 0 3207 推荐指数:

查看详情

一个简单Linux后门程序的实现

程序实质是一个简单的socket编程,在受害方上运行攻击代码(后门进程),通过socket打开一个预设端口,并监听,等待攻击方的链接。一旦攻击方通过网络链接工具试图链接该socket,那么后门进程立刻fork一个子进程来处理链接请求。处理请求的行为即用exec函数打开一个shell ...

Sun Mar 30 01:14:00 CST 2014 1 4749
一个简单的安卓游戏逆向

综述 一个简单的安卓游戏内购破解,主要用于熟练smali汇编以及相关工具的使用 使用工具 夜神模拟器v3.8.3.1 Andriod Killer v1.3.1.0 分析过程 使用夜神模拟器安装该游戏程序,打开游戏商城,发现本游戏主要货币是钻石,钻石需要通过话费充值获取 ...

Sun Dec 01 06:55:00 CST 2019 0 320
OD 实验(十七) - 对一个程序逆向分析

程序: 运行程序 弹出一个对话框,点击 OK 来到主界面,点击 Help -> Register Now 这是输入注册码的地方 按关闭程序的按钮 会提示剩下 30 天的使用时间 用 Resscope 载入程序 在 Dialog 下找到程序要退出时 ...

Sun Oct 07 00:11:00 CST 2018 2 811
Linux下写一个简单的驱动程序

  本文首先描述了一个可以实际测试运行的驱动实例,然后由此去讨论Linux下驱动模板的要素,以及Linux上应用程序到驱动的执行过程。相信这样由浅入深、由具体实例到抽象理论的描述更容易初学者入手Linux驱动的大门。 一、一个简单的驱动程序实例 驱动文件hello.c   驱动 ...

Tue Oct 27 23:57:00 CST 2015 4 27861
一个简单的Java程序

一个.NET技术还是很菜的水平的猿人现在要去学习Java不知道是坏是好,无从得知啊! 不过在网上看了好多Java方面的简单例子,感觉Java还是蛮不错的么!不管以后怎么样啦,先开始自己的Java菜鸟之旅吧! 建立一个Java项目,建立一个属于自己的包,然后就开始自己的Java之旅。。。 创建 ...

Mon Apr 28 09:32:00 CST 2014 1 2967
如何开始一个简单的OpenCV程序

引子 最近刚刚开始接触OpenCV,在这里把自己学习过程中的收获和问题写在这里与大家一起分享讨论,毕竟一个人的力量和精力有限,希望与大家一起共勉。 声明:1.本人也是初学,水平有限,如有错误之处,欢迎大家批评指正。 2.环境:Win7 ultimate ...

Fri Dec 21 23:23:00 CST 2012 19 22130
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M